Technical field
The present invention relates to the self-service coin-feed machine of public transport, and in particular to a kind of coin sorting mechanism that is provided with The operation method of coin-feed machine.
Background technology
In city, public transport is favored because its is economical, economical, convenience-for-people by people.Due to many cities Do not popularize subway also, therefore the public transport in city is mainly bus.
During the bus in China continues to develop, self-service ticketing bus gradually instead of ticket seller's ticketing Bus.Present most bus is by the way of self-service ticketing.Only need to swipe the card after passenger loading or to self-service throwing Coin can ride in coin device.
Traditional bus self-service coin-feed machine lays particular emphasis on anti theft design, and work(is distinguished in the screening for not possessing currency and coins Energy.When staff opens self-service coin-feed machine, coin of different sizes and bank note are stacked together so that staff Need to spend a lot of time and arrange, not only increase the labor intensity of staff, also reduce operating efficiency;Currency and coins It is stacked, can also causes extruding, abrasion of the coin to bank note, so as to damage bank note, cause bank note not use.

In the prior art, the self-service coin-feed machine applied to bus does not possess the screening function of currency and coins generally, So that when staff settles accounts the profit situation on the same day, currency and coins is overlapping together, causes staff to need to spend The substantial amounts of time carries out the arrangement of currency and coins, not only loses time, reduces operating efficiency, while adds staff Live load.Moreover, in the relative movement of coin and bank note, coin can also extrude, wears, scrape bank note, cause Bank note can not normal use, cause public transport company to sustain a loss.
In order to solve the above problems, the invention provides a kind of self-service coin-feed machine applied to bus.The device bag Include casing and be arranged on the coin slot of casing top, passenger puts into coin to casing when getting on the bus, by coin slot.Casing In be provided with dividing plate, for divider upright in horizontal plane, its role is to the inside of casing is longitudinally divided into two parts, i.e. coin collection Area and bank note collecting region, wherein, coin collection area is used to after the completion of sieving collect coins, and bank note collecting region is used to collect bank note. The upper semisection of dividing plate is provided with wind passage, wind passage connection coin collection area and bank note collecting region so that bank note can be from Coin collection area enters bank note collecting region, and the upper semisection of dividing plate refers to dividing plate close to half section of casing top.Coin collection area Top suspended axle is installed, the effect of the suspended axle is to install helical blade.A part for the helical blade is located at Below coin slot so that currency and coins falls on helical blade first after coin slot input, because helical blade edge rotates The axial direction of axle is spiraled downwards, and therefore, coin can rotate after dropping down onto on helical blade along helical blade around suspended axle to be scrolled down through, Coin can not necessarily roll out from the terminal of helical blade, it is possible to can leave helical blade from the side of helical blade;And bank note After falling on helical blade, the problem of due to its structure, volume, quality, it can be rolled with very slow speed along helical blade, even Fall and do not moved on helical blade.To sum up, helical blade plays a part of being tentatively sieving currency and coins, stops bank note On helical blade, and coin is set to be rolled down along helical blade.
The side of casing is provided with air-supply arrangement, and the air outlet of air-supply arrangement is located in coin collection area, the air outlet Face helical blade and wind passage, air-supply arrangement are used to lead to the bank note on helical blade or the bank note on the first Screening Network The wind passage crossed on dividing plate is sent into bank note collecting region, and air-supply arrangement can be the devices such as air blower, fan, due to being existing skill Art, the present invention do not do further restriction to air-supply arrangement, and the device of air flow can be provided into casing to be all possible.Send Air port face helical blade and wind passage so that bank note can be brought into bank note collecting region by the air of flowing from wind passage Middle collection, and coin is not easy to blow to bank note collecting region by air-supply arrangement, therefore, done due to factors such as its weight, volume, shapes The screening of currency and coins is arrived.
The side of casing is additionally provided with the first collecting box, the second collecting box, some ventilating openings and takes bank note mouth, wherein, the One collecting box is connected with coin collection area by the first opening, is provided with the first spring on the described first bottom surface being open, and first It is used to collecting coin on the first Screening Network in collecting box, the coin on the first Screening Network slides to first by the first opening In collecting box;Second collecting box is connected with coin collection area by the second opening, and the is provided with the described second bottom surface being open Two springs, the second collecting box are used to collect the coin on the second Screening Network, and the coin of the second Screening Network passes through the second opening Slide in the second collecting box.The ventilating opening of body side with take bank note mouth and connect bank note collecting region and exterior space, it is preferable that take Bank note mouth is located at bottom half, and ventilating opening is positioned at taking above bank note mouth and close to taking bank note mouth.It is located at paper when people need to collect During the bank note of coin collecting region, bank note can be taken out from taking in bank note mouth.Ventilating opening connects bank note collecting region and exterior space.Set logical Air port can guide the flowing of air so that air enters coin collection area positioned at the first screening from the air outlet of air-supply arrangement Behind the region of online side, then from the wind passage on dividing plate bank note collecting region is entered, discharge, avoid finally by ventilating opening Moving air box house right angle for example at the top of dividing plate with the junction of casing, the corner of casing top, Huo Zhexiang Return air or local eddy currents gas are formed at the inwall of body, causes air flow confusion in casing, bank note is with unordered flowing Air run helter-skelter in casing, be unfavorable for the collection of bank note;Also the air velocity that avoids spraying from coin slot is too fast to cause paper Coin can not normally be put into, and after setting ventilating opening, only part moving air is discharged from coin slot, and can play reduces under bank note The effect of terminal-velocity degree, further sieves currency and coins;Air flow orderly caused by air-supply arrangement and ventilating opening is also simultaneously The drying and cleaning in casing can be kept.
Be hinged on the dividing plate and be provided with the first Screening Network and the second Screening Network, herein be hinged refer to the first Screening Network, Second Screening Network can surround hinged end, that is, the one end being hinged on dividing plate rotates upwardly and downwardly, when the first Screening Network, the second screening Net to casing top rotate when to be rotated up, when the first Screening Network, two Screening Networks is rotated to bottom half when for downwards turn It is dynamic.The concrete structure of articulated structure can be hinge structure, can also be by the first Screening Network, the second Screening Network, dividing plate Upper setting pin-and-hole, then forms bearing pin through above-mentioned pin-and-hole be hinged, and due to being hinged as prior art, the present invention is no longer done into one Step limits.The hinged end of first Screening Network be higher than the first Screening Network movable end, i.e. the one end of the first Screening Network away from hinged end, The top surface that the upper surface first of first Screening Network is open, the lower surface of the first Screening Network connect the first spring;Described second The hinged end of Screening Network is higher than the movable end of the second Screening Network, the top surface that the upper surface second of the second Screening Network is open, the The lower surface connection second spring of two Screening Networks.Above-mentioned setting causes the first Screening Network and the second Screening Network thereon without negative Weight, that is, when not having coin, the first Screening Network and the second Screening Network have certain angle with horizontal plane, and the angle causes thereon Coin can slide to movable end from hinged end, and gradually disperse during slip, sieve, and final coin is in movable end heap Product.But due to the active force with the presence of the first spring, second spring, when the coin of movable end accumulation is less, the first Screening Network Second Screening Network upper surface with first opening or second opening top contact so that coin can not pass through first opening; When coin runs up to a certain amount, its weight causes the first spring, second spring to re-compress, and movable end moves down, coin Fall into the first collecting box or the second collecting box;When passing through certain coin, when the coin weight of movable end reduces again, One spring, the elastic force of second spring cause the first Screening Network or the second Screening Network to reset, and close the first opening or the second opening.
It is provided with the first sieve aperture of some toroidals on first Screening Network, a diameter of the 22 to 23 of first sieve aperture Millimeter.The conventional three kind coin in China:A diameter of 20.5 millimeters of a diameter of 25 millimeters, 5 maos coins of 1 yuan of coin, 1 mao it is hard A diameter of 19.5 millimeters of coin.According to the different size of three kinds of currency, different coins can further be sieved, due to Taking pubic transport now, 1 yuan of coin is most, and 5 maos of coins take second place, and the use of 1 mao of coin is considerably less, therefore 1 mao of coin is hard with 1 yuan Coin and 5 maos of coins are separated has little significance.Therefore, it is contemplated that 1 yuan of coin is separated with 5 maos of coins and 1 mao of coin zone.Tool Body, is provided with the first sieve aperture of some toroidals on the first Screening Network, a diameter of 22 to 23 millimeters of the first sieve aperture.First The circle of sieve aperture refers to that the first sieve aperture in the end face on the upper and lower surface of the first Screening Network is circle, and the first sieve aperture is cylinder, Diameter i.e. everywhere is equal.Preferably, the thickness of the first Screening Network is 2 to 4 centimetres, on the one hand prevents 5 maos of coins, 1 mao of coin It is stuck in the first sieve aperture, on the other hand also causes the first Screening Network to have enough intensity to carry more coin.Pass through above-mentioned knot Structure, what is retained above the first Screening Network is 1 yuan of coin, and 5 maos of coins, 1 mao of coin and other small diameter particles then fall into the Collected below one Screening Network.Staff can take out 1 yuan of coin when collecting directly from the first collecting box.
In order to more effectively separate 1 yuan of coin with 5 maos of coins or 1 mao of coin zone, the present invention is on the first Screening Network The spread pattern of first sieve aperture has done optimization design.The outlet of helical blade is arranged on the top at the first Screening Network center, gone out The hinged end of mouth the first Screening Network of direction.The upper surface of first Screening Network is rectangle, and its center refers to the center of rectangle, i.e. rectangle Two cornerwise intersection points.When coin is dropped down onto on the first Screening Network from the outlet of helical blade, because throwing is in track of dropping Thing line, therefore coin falls between the center of the first Screening Network and hinged end more, afterwards gradually to the movable end of the first Screening Network It is mobile.It is having time interval that passenger, which launches coin, thus coin fall on the first Screening Network after there is time enough to disperse.Root According to the movement law of coin, the first Screening Network can be divided into two parts along hinged end to movable end, Part I is from be hinged End starts, and is to fall position on the first Screening Network to the part close to movable end from coin, with specific reference to hard more specifically How much decisions that coin stacks, generally at 2/3rds of the first Screening Network center to the distance of movable end, then then can more Open the first opening coin is sent into the first collecting box.The probability that coin stacks over the first portion is low so that the first screening Net can play sufficient sieving actoion, therefore most of first sieve aperture can be arranged on Part I.Part II then leans on The part of nearly movable end, closer to the movable end of the first Screening Network, coin is more, the coin main purpose close to movable end be by Movable end is pressed downward to cause coin by the first opening, therefore the effect that the coin of close movable end sieves again is bad, because Most of coins are all packed together, so the first sieve aperture quantity close to movable end can be reduced to keep the first screening The intensity of net.To sum up, the movement law according to coin on the first Screening Network, the number of the first sieve aperture can be sieved along first The hinged end of subnetting is reduced to the direction of the movable end of the first Screening Network, and this mode gradually decreased is not that each row is necessary Reduce successively, but be generally in reduced trend.By above-mentioned setting, both met that the first Screening Network possessed good sieve Divide effect, 1 yuan of coin is opened with 5 maos of coins, 1 mao of coin screening, while enables the first Screening Network to possess most enough intensity Shock and the stacking of coin are born, extends the service life of the present invention.
In use, first turning on air-supply arrangement, air-supply arrangement blows to helical blade;Afterwards from the coin slot of casing top Insert coin and bank note.Coin is dropped down onto on helical blade after entering casing, is fallen at the side of helical blade or outlet at bottom To the first Screening Network, on the first Screening Network, coin disperses while being moved from hinged end to movable end, when the first screening When the coin of net movable end runs up to certain amount, the first spring is compressed, and the first opening is opened, and coin slides from the first opening Collected into the first collecting box;Meanwhile largely rested on the bank note that coin enters simultaneously on helical blade, it is along helical-blade The speed that piece slides downwards is extremely slow, or even rests on helical blade, and the bank note on helical blade blows to paper by air-supply arrangement Collected in coin collecting zone;The bank note that fraction falls on the first Screening Network is blown into bank note collecting zone also with air flow Middle collection.By the above-mentioned means, the screening of coin and bank note is completed, and the automatic collection of coin.The present invention it is easy to operate, It is simple in construction, can efficiently sieve currency and coins, additionally it is possible to collect coins automatically, significantly reduce the work of staff Amount, improves operating efficiency;Moreover, currency and coins is due to when being fallen into from coin slot, i.e., preliminary on helical blade Separation, therefore both contacts are very few so that coin will not may wear to bank note, bank note is caused to damage, so as to effectively Ground protects bank note;In addition, the design of air-supply arrangement and ventilating opening to generate orderly air flow in casing, not only carry High bank note collection efficiency, maintains the drying and cleaning in casing.
As the specific spread pattern of the first sieve aperture on the first Screening Network of the present invention, along the hinge of first Screening Network End to the direction of the movable end of the first Screening Network is connect, seven is provided with and ranked first sieve aperture, wherein, the sieve aperture of first row first is close to first The center of Screening Network, the 7th ranked first movable end of the sieve aperture close to the first Screening Network;The sieve aperture of first row first and second row first Sieve aperture respectively includes 5-7 the first sieve apertures, and the 3rd, which ranked first sieve aperture and the 4th, ranked first sieve aperture and respectively include 5-6 the first sieve apertures, the Five, which ranked first sieve aperture and the 6th, ranked first sieve aperture respectively including 4-5 the first sieve apertures, and the 7th, which ranked first sieve aperture, includes 2 first sieves Hole.
Further, the sieve aperture of first row first and second row first sieve aperture respectively includes 5 the first sieve apertures, wherein, together The first sieve aperture spaced set of one row.Described 3rd, which ranked first sieve aperture and the 4th, ranked first sieve aperture and respectively includes 5 the first sieve apertures, Wherein, in the first sieve aperture of same row, three the first sieve apertures positioned at centre are close to the axis of the first Screening Network, first the One sieve aperture and the 5th the first sieve aperture are close to the both sides of the first Screening Network.Described 5th, which ranked first sieve aperture and the 6th, ranked first sieve aperture Respectively include 4 the first sieve apertures, wherein, in the first sieve aperture of same row, two the first sieve apertures positioned at centre are close to the first screening The axis of net, first the first sieve aperture and the 4th the first sieve aperture are close to the both sides of the first Screening Network.Described 7th ranked first 2 the first sieve apertures of sieve aperture are close to the axis of the first Screening Network.
Further, be provided with the second sieve aperture of some toroidals on second Screening Network, second sieve aperture it is straight Footpath is less than 5 millimeters.The shape of the second sieve aperture on second Screening Network is consistent with the first sieve aperture, and its diameter is less than 5 millimeters, so sets The purpose put be the second Screening Network further by 5 maos of coins, 1 mao of coin with minor diameter the solid particle such as grains of sand, dust Separate.Specifically, further sieved by the second Screening Network, remain with 5 maos of coins, 1 mao of coin on the second Screening Network, and The minor diameter solid particle such as the storage grains of sand, dust below two Screening Networks.Staff, can be directly from the second collecting box when collecting 5 maos of coins of middle taking-up and 1 mao of coin.
Further, when first Screening Network contacts with the first opening, the angle of the first Screening Network and horizontal plane is 5- 10°;When second Screening Network contacts with the first opening, the angle of the first Screening Network and horizontal plane is 8-14 °.First Screening Network The state for referring to that the first opening is not opened is contacted with the first opening, the second Screening Network and the second opening contact refer to the second opening not The state of unlatching.In actual application, the angle of the first Screening Network and horizontal plane is usually 5-10 ° because 1 yuan of coin compared with It is more, and heavier-weight, it is easier to open the first opening, in addition, the angular range is also for slowing down coin from the first Screening Network The speed that is moved to movable end of hinged end, increase sieving time, further by 5 maos of coins of entrainment, 1 mao of coin is scattered goes forward side by side Enter in the first sieve aperture.And the angle design of the second Screening Network be 8-14 ° allow for 5 maos of coins and 1 mao of coin lighter in weight and Negligible amounts, and above two coin and the grains of sand, dust screening effect it is less demanding, therefore, increase angle of inclination is favourable In 5 maos of coins and 1 mao of coin to the translational speed of the second opening, accelerate it and collect speed.
Further, in addition to the wind deflector positioned at bank note collecting region, the wind deflector connect top and the casing of casing Side, the angle of the side of the wind deflector and casing is 20-30 °.Wind deflector can make the air stream by wind passage It is dynamic more smooth, reduce the probability that air produces vortex at the top of bank note collecting region, be advantageous to the collection of bank note.
Further, first collecting box and the second collecting box bottom be provided with coin taking mouth and with coin taking mouth chi It is very little match take coin lid.Coin taking mouth is used for staff from the first collecting box or the bottom collection coin of the second collecting box.
